jquery实现具有嵌套功能的选项卡
深入了解jQuery实现嵌套选项卡功能
选项卡,一种常见且实用的交互设计元素,以其简洁明了的切换方式赢得了广大用户的喜爱。但你是否想过将选项卡功能嵌套在一起,形成更深层次的交互体验呢?今天,我们将一起如何使用jQuery实现这种具有嵌套功能的选项卡设计。
让我们理解一下什么是选项卡嵌套功能。简单来说,就是在一个选项卡内部,还包含另一组具有相同切换功能的选项卡。这种设计不仅可以提升用户体验,还能容纳更多的内容信息。通过分层级的切换,用户可以更加灵活地获取所需信息。这种设计适用于包含复杂层级关系和大量内容的网页。
接下来,让我们看看如何使用jQuery实现这种嵌套选项卡功能。你需要对HTML结构有一定的了解,特别是如何创建嵌套的选项卡结构。然后,利用jQuery的点击事件或鼠标悬停事件来触发切换效果。通过添加适当的CSS样式,你可以使切换过程更加流畅和美观。
实现这种功能还需要一些编程技巧和经验。你需要理解如何通过事件监听来处理用户交互,如何管理嵌套的选项卡状态等。如果你对jQuery不是很熟悉,可能需要花一些时间来学习和实践。一旦你掌握了这些技巧,你就可以轻松创建出具有吸引力的嵌套选项卡功能。
在这里,我想强调一点:嵌套选项卡功能虽然强大,但也需要注意不要过度使用。过多的层级和复杂的切换可能会让用户感到困惑和不便。在设计时,你需要考虑到用户体验和界面简洁性之间的平衡。
使用jQuery实现嵌套选项卡功能是一项有趣且具有挑战性的任务。通过不断学习和实践,你可以创造出许多有趣和实用的交互设计。希望这篇文章能为你提供一些启示和帮助。如果你对此感兴趣,不妨一试,也许会有意想不到的收获哦!选项卡嵌套功能的实现与狼蚁网站SEO优化
在网页设计中,选项卡嵌套功能是一种常见且实用的交互设计。通过点击选项卡切换显示不同内容区域,可以优化页面布局,提高用户体验。而狼蚁网站的SEO优化则是确保网站在搜索引擎中能够获得良好排名,吸引更多潜在用户的关键。下面我们来详细介绍一下这个过程。
一、选项卡嵌套功能的实现
选项卡嵌套功能的实现主要依赖于HTML、CSS和JavaScript技术。通过HTML和CSS定义选项卡的外观和结构,然后使用JavaScript实现选项卡的交互功能。
在上面的代码中,可以看到选项卡的HTML结构包括一个标题区域和一个内容区域。标题区域包含一系列选项卡,而内容区域则包含与选项卡对应的内容。通过CSS,我们可以设置选项卡的样式,如边框、背景颜色等。
JavaScript部分则负责实现选项卡的切换功能。当用户点击某个选项卡时,通过JavaScript代码添加和移除相应的类名,以显示和隐藏对应的内容区域。
二、狼蚁网站SEO优化的实现过程
狼蚁网站的SEO优化是一个综合性的过程,涉及到网站内容、结构、链接、关键词等多个方面。
1. 关键词研究:通过关键词研究工具确定网站的目标关键词和长尾关键词,这些关键词应与网站的主题和内容相关。
2. 网站内容优化:确保网站内容高质量、原创,并包含目标关键词。定期更新内容,保持网站的活跃度。
3. 网站结构优化:优化网站的结构,使其易于被搜索引擎抓取和索引。例如,使用简洁的URL结构、设置合适的网站导航等。
4. 链接建设:通过内部链接和外部链接,提高网站的权威性和相关性。
5. 社交媒体优化:在社交媒体平台上建立品牌形象,提高网站的曝光度和知名度。
6. 网站性能优化:优化网站加载速度、提高响应性,以提升用户体验和搜索引擎排名。
一、原理简述
选项卡的工作原理其实十分简单。主要结构就是一个大的选项卡内部嵌套着多个小的选项卡。我们需要进行大的选项卡的切换,接着,再进行小的选项卡的切换。如此简单,无需过多赘述,下面我们通过代码注释来详细解释。
二、代码详解
1. 当文档结构完全加载完毕后,我们执行函数中的代码,主要是通过$(function(){})来实现的。
2. 在默认状态下,我们为id属性值为“title”的元素下的第一个li元素添加名为“new”的class类,同时为其它的兄弟li元素添加“old”的class类。这意味着默认的选项卡中,第一个选项的字体是红色的,而其他选项的字体则是黑色。
3. 我们设置id为“content”的元素下的第一个div为显示状态,并隐藏其他的兄弟元素。同样的,对于class属性值为“inContent”的元素,我们也设置其第一个元素为显示状态,隐藏其他兄弟元素。
4. 当点击相应的li元素时,会触发click事件处理函数,这是通过$("title li").click(function(){})实现的。
5. 当点击顶部的li元素时,我们会为当前元素添加名为“new”的class类,同时移除名为“old”的class类。然后,对其他兄弟元素添加名为“old”的class类,同时移除名为“new”的class类。这样,被点击的选项卡就会变为红色字体,而其他选项卡则保持黑色。
6. 我们隐藏所有class名为“info”的元素,然后显示与点击的li元素相对应的索引位置的元素。这样,与所选选项卡相关的内容就会显示出来。
7. 我们设置info类下的div元素中的第一个子元素为显示状态,并隐藏其他元素。具体来说,就是当选择某个选项卡时,该选项卡对应的内容中的第一个子div会显示出来,其他的子div则被隐藏。
以上就是关于jQuery选项卡实现原理的详细解释,希望对大家有所帮助。
通过cambrian.render('body')来完成页面的渲染。
微信营销
- jquery实现具有嵌套功能的选项卡
- bootstrap css样式之表单
- php反射类ReflectionClass用法分析
- JavaScript实现淘宝京东6位数字支付密码效果
- 基于PHP对XML的操作详解
- JQuery判断radio(单选框)是否选中和获取选中值方
- php rsa加密解密使用详解
- jquery实现鼠标经过显示下划线的渐变下拉菜单效
- ajax +NodeJS 实现图片上传实例
- jQuery Plupload上传插件的使用
- JavaScript实现简单的拖动效果
- vue-router:嵌套路由的使用方法
- MySQL 双向备份的实现方法
- 简单谈谈MySQL的半同步复制
- php实现微信公众号无限群发
- PHP中include和require的区别实例分析